Output dbb8af522799336f2193b622c2b55f70f60240a3da9584d81ddb4e60df510d45:4

value
2669750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862d74a3d2b3610da962cdbddfea3330634a66eb OP_EQUAL
address
3DvUvZW9gZynUE9m57VnAqnxudWZBGRCCq
transaction
dbb8af522799336f2193b622c2b55f70f60240a3da9584d81ddb4e60df510d45
spent
true